How to Gain a Six Pack Fast
If you have a beach vacation in your future, you may want to gain sexy and strong six pack abs fast. Most people have abdominal muscles that would be considered "six pack abs" but they are covered with fat. The trick is to get rid of the layer of fat covering your abdominal muscles, while at the same time strengthening the muscle to show off your six pack.

Analyze what you eat each day by reviewing and writing it down in a food diary. Write down what you normally eat and calculate how many calories you normally consume, if possible, so you know your eating habits. Utilize one of the free calorie and body fat analyzer programs such as the United States Department of Agriculture Food Pyramid Plan. This program helps you determine your BMI or body mass index and helps you determine how much weight you need to lose and then allows you to track your exercise and food goals.

Change your diet to lose excess body fat. There are many diets available that can reduce body fat, while still building muscle. Be sure to research and ask a doctor or a professional dietician if the diet you will use is safe and effective. Simply just reducing calories is not enough, you will want to choose the right types of foods, such as proteins so you will not lose muscle tone as you lose weight.

Eliminate highly processed sugary foods from your diet. Stay away from chocolates, soda, dessert, cake, white bread, heavy cream sauces and white sugar. Include healthy, low calorie foods in your diet to lose the body fat covering your muscles.

Begin an aerobic exercise routine that burns calories. Aerobic exercise such as running, swimming and high intensity group fitness classes can help you burn up to 600 or more calories a day. Plan on doing an hour of aerobic exercise five to six days a week.

Lift weights and do abdominal exercises. Building muscle boosts your metabolism and helps you burn more calories as well as provide strong toned muscles. Do plenty of abdominal exercises such as sit-ups, hanging leg raises, reverse crunches and Pilates.

Employ a personal trainer to help you achieve six pack abs fast. A personal trainer will meet with you a few times a week and supervise your workout. He will be able to help you come up with an appropriate diet and exercise plan. A personal trainer motivates you to stay on track and makes sure you are eating and exercising as planned.

Tips & Warnings
Gaining a six pack fast will be easier for people that are already in good physical shape and are at their ideal weight and body mass index.
Always check with a doctor to see if you are in good physical condition before you change your diet and exercise routine.
